About the Role
xAI is seeking talented researchers and engineers to improve the safety of our AI systems and ensure that they are maximally beneficial for society.
In this role, you will develop novel evaluations and red teaming mechanisms to understand any safety limitations of our frontier AI systems. You will improve our risk management framework and our AI systems based on new evaluation results. You will develop data collection and model improvement strategies to mitigate foreseeable societal or safety risks from increasingly intelligent systems. Depending on your focus, you may work with policy or legal teams to translate non-technical guidelines into technical problems.
Focus
Candidates for this role may focus on one or more of the following:
- Evaluating and improving AI systems’ truthfulness to counter AI misinformation.
- Evaluating and mitigating AI systems’ political and social biases.
- Evaluating and mitigating AI systems’ safety risks along the axes of chemical security, biosecurity, cybersecurity, and nuclear safety.
- Evaluating and improving the safety profile of agentic and autonomous systems.

Interview Process
After submitting your application, the team reviews your CV and statement of exceptional work. If your application passes this stage, you will be invited to a 15 minute interview (“phone interview”) during which a member of our team will ask some basic questions. If you clear the initial phone interview, you will enter the main process, which consists of four technical interviews:
- Coding assessment in a language of your choice.
- Safety & Societal Impact Session: This session will be testing your ability to formulate, design and solve concrete problems in safety and societal impact.
- Post-training Technical Session: This session will be assessing your engineering skills to design and implement solutions to solve problems in post-training.
- Meet the Team: Present your past exceptional work and your vision with xAI to a small audience.
Every application is reviewed by a member of our technical team. All interviews will be conducted via Google Meet.
